Childbirth Education courses taught through hospitals can be incredibly valuable for all expectant families. However, because of time restraints and hospital standards, those educators are not able to cover many of the important topics in birth. The Durango Doula Childbirth Education course covers often neglected topics such as: nutrition, informed consent and refusal, GBS testing, alternatives to standard procedures, community resources and referrals, meditation and breathing techniques, early labor comfort measures at home, natural induction and augmentation options, the sexual nature of birth and hormonal movements fundamental to labor, anatomy and physiology of birth, newborn procedures, and well family care in the early postpartum period. The course is designed to offer more than what to expect, but rather what do YOU want.
Though the course most often focuses on unmedicated birth options, it is open to all families, regardless of their birth plans. Studies show that expectant mothers and their families benefit from childbirth education, no matter where they choose to deliver and with any provider.
